Casino Betboro no deposit bonus | Old Egypt History: The termination of the new dynasty
After the loss of Ramesses XI inside the 1078 BC, Smendes thought expert across the north section of Egypt, ruling on the city of Tanis. Libyan princes took power over the new delta lower than Shoshenq I inside 945 BC, beginning the fresh therefore-entitled Libyan otherwise Bubastite dynasty that would code for some 200 ages. Shoshenq as well as gained control of southern area Egypt by the position his members of the family players inside extremely important priestly ranks.

The final leader of Ptolemaic Egypt–the fresh legendary Cleopatra VII–surrendered Egypt on the armies from Octavian (later Augustus) inside the 31 B.C. Half dozen ages from Roman rule adopted, during which Christianity turned into the state religion of Rome as well as the Roman Empire’s provinces (as well as Egypt). As well as the introduction of Islam should do away on the last external aspects of ancient Egyptian people and you can propel the world to the their progressive incarnation. The new bluish lotus looks appear to regarding the Egyptian Guide of your own Dead, with lots of depictions demonstrating the new flower since the a button element in guiding the newest inactive through the afterlife. Such artwork often stress the newest flower’s association on the sunshine goodness, reinforcing their position as the a good divine icon out of resurgence, as the observed in the brand new rich lotus symbolization away from ancient Egypt. Along with the religious importance, the brand new sacred Egyptian bluish lotus as well as stored popular place in old medicinal strategies. The fresh flower try thought to provides certain therapeutic features, particularly in the new areas away from recreational and you will pain relief. Ancient Egyptians utilized the blue lotus while the an organic option to help you ease ailments, as well as insomnia and you can stress.

The favorable Sphinx try dependent within the rule of fourth dynasty Queen Khafre in order to serve as an excellent portrait statue of the pharaoh. After the history leader of your 11th dynasty, Mentuhotep IV, try assassinated, the new throne introduced in order to his vizier, or chief minister, who turned King Amenemhet I, maker from dynasty twelve. An alternative investment is centered at the It-towy, southern out of Memphis, when you’re Thebes stayed an excellent religious heart. Inside Middle Kingdom, Egypt once again flourished, as it had inside the Old Kingdom. The newest twelfth dynasty leaders ensured the fresh effortless sequence of the range through for each successor co-regent, a custom one to first started with Amenemhet I.

Perhaps one of the most interesting product used in old Egyptian beadwork try coloured glass. Although the usage of coloured glass for making beans or other sort of precious jewelry is pretty prevalent in the ancient Egypt, it was unheard of before that point. Lapis lazuli and turquoise was a couple of most highly prized gems, even though these were shorter readily available through the attacks out of governmental imbalance. Obsidian, garnet, carnelian, and you can material amazingly had been the common one of other categories from the various issues inside the old Egyptian background. The usage of treasures and stones because of the old Egypt’s jewelers is actually slightly limited. Only pearls and emeralds have been native to Egypt, so other gems and you will semi beloved rocks fundamentally needed to be brought in.

At the beginning of The second world war, the fresh French Egyptologist Pierre Montet try excavating near the The brand new Empire financing of Tanis as he stumbled on a jewel-occupied tomb rivaling compared to King Tut. Inside, the small-understood twenty-first-Dynasty pharaoh Psusennes I have been tucked within the a keen exquisitely in depth coffin created from strong silver, wearing a spectacular gold burial cover up. The fresh much time-missing tomb of one’s eighteenth-dynasty man pharaoh, Tutankhamen, is rediscovered because of the archaeologist Howard Carter within the 1922.
